Oxygen in the ambient air surrounding food and drinks reacts easily with the products resulting in oxidation that will change the flavor, color or speed up the rotting process of the products. To slow down the degradation process food products are stored and packed in protective atmosphere where oxygen levels are low. Nitrogen or CO2 are used to blanket the space around food, a measure that helps stabilize it and extend the shelf life.
